Kitsilano Beach Park

Highlight • Beach

Kitsilano Beach is one of Vancouver’s most popular beaches, stretching along English Bay with views toward downtown and the North Shore Mountains. There are open grassy areas, volleyball courts, and the iconic Kitsilano Pool, a large heated outdoor saltwater pool open seasonally, along with the beautiful sandy shoreline. Connected by the Seaside Greenway, it’s a lively destination for swimming, sunbathing, and waterfront strolls.

The Spanish Banks beaches are located west of Jericho Beach on the shores of English Bay in the West Point Gray neighborhood.

The name dates back to 1792 when the fleets of the English and Spanish ships, under George Vancouver and Galiano and Valdés respectively, met here.

Acadia Beach

Highlight • Beach

Tucked below the cliffs of Pacific Spirit Regional Park, Acadia Beach is a quiet stretch of shoreline overlooking Burrard Inlet. Driftwood logs, smooth stones, and views across to the North Shore make it a peaceful spot to rest after a forest walk on the Sword Fern Trail.

Jericho Beach Park

Highlight • Beach

Jericho Beach has a breathtaking panorama. The beach with collecting driftwood, behind the Pacific with anchored tankers, behind the skyline of Vancouver and behind the mountains of the Coastal Mountain Range. If you come at night you can also watch great stars here.
